Chimney Sweeping in San Francisco, CA
Chimney sweeping services involve the thorough cleaning and inspection of a fireplace or stove chimney to remove soot, creosote buildup, and debris that can accumulate over time. This process helps ensure proper airflow, reduces the risk of chimney fires, and maintains efficient operation of heating appliances. Projects typically include cleaning the chimney flue, inspecting the chimney structure for damage or blockages, and ensuring that all components are functioning correctly. Property owners often request this service before the start of the heating season or after noticing issues such as smoke backup, unpleasant odors, or reduced fireplace performance.

Chimney Sweeping Questions
How often should a chimney be cleaned? It is recommended to have a chimney inspected and cleaned at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.
What signs indicate a chimney needs sweeping? Common signs include smoke backup, a strong odor, or soot buildup around the fireplace or stove.
Is chimney sweeping necessary if I use my fireplace infrequently? Yes, periodic cleaning helps prevent creosote buildup and reduces fire risk, even with occasional use.
What types of chimneys can be serviced? Services typically cover wood-burning, gas, and pellet stove chimneys for residential properties.
